I joined Trajan Wealth in July 2022. Prior to that, I spent 15 years at Morningstar, the investment research and management firm based in Chicago. When I started at Morningstar in 2007, I had just finished college and was woefully unprepared to be a professional stock analyst. I had never taken an accounting class, and I doubt I could have told you the difference between amortization and depreciation. Fortunately, I had something more important—a passion for stock investing starting from when I was a kid. I can still remember my grandfather showing me his Vanguard mutual fund statement, or my neighbor walking me through the stock listing in the Wall Street Journal. “You’re telling me that if you put your money in stocks, it can be worth more over time without you doing anything else?” Lightbulb!
I spent my first five and a half years at Morningstar as an equity analyst, mostly covering healthcare services companies. Between the 2008-09 financial crisis and the healthcare reform debates surrounding the 2008 election, it was a trial by fire, and I learned a tremendous amount. Around this time, I also completed the CFA program, designed a new discounted cash flow model to be used by Morningstar’s analysts, and served on the committee that assigned Morningstar’s Economic Moat ratings.
At the start of 2013, a new opportunity emerged: Editor of the Morningstar StockInvestor newsletter, which also meant becoming the portfolio manager for Morningstar’s Tortoise and Hare strategies. A few years later, as assets under management grew, I was able to transition to managing the Hare strategy full time. Altogether, I managed the Hare strategy for 9.5 years. Trajan offers a broad array of investment products, and I’ll be managing our new Expanding Moat and Defensive Moat strategies. They are available with stocks only, or as an 80/20 or 60/40 mix of stocks and bonds. These concentrated investment portfolios will focus on companies I believe to have strong and improving competitive advantages, above-average revenue and earnings growth, and reasonable valuations.
I plan to share my investment strategy and stock ideas through this blog. Thinking back on my newsletter days, I miss having a direct line of communication with subscribers and clients. I also believe that writing can make you a better investor: It creates a record of your thought process during key decisions and can start conversations with other investors who might point out something you missed.
